An International Baccalaureate School with Gospel Values

St. Edmund Preparatory High School is a Roman Catholic college preparatory school for young men and women.

The mission of the Sheepshead Bay school is to instill the Gospel values in students so as to empower them to become confident, self-disciplined, active participants in society.

As an International Baccalaureate (IB) World School, the goal is to provide a high quality education that encourages the development of skills to live and work with others globally. Students who have been awarded the IB Diploma have earned as many as 36 college credits.

The program has 32 Full IB Diploma candidates and has joined forces with the NYC Food Bank where students will be fulfilling the Creativity, Action, and Service (CAS) component of IB.

St. Edmund Preparatory offers a rigorous curriculum designed to meet the needs of all its students. Advanced Placement courses and through a partnership with St. John’s University, college level courses, STEM/STEAM, robotics, a fine arts curriculum that includes dance and band, and the offering of Chinese Mandarin as a foreign language are examples of the broad and challenging academics.

An International Scholars Honors Program, a college exploration program, an internship program, a teaching program, a summer outreach program and the Harvard’s Model Congress allow students to experience life outside of the Prep.

Students embrace the call to service as they serve the homeless in Philadelphia, cook and serve a Thanksgiving meal to those less fortunate in N.Y., donate to award winning school blood drives, and participate in collections such as socks, toys, blankets and coats.

In addition to prayer services and liturgies, the Emmaus and Cleopas Retreat Programs give students an opportunity to explore their relationship with God.

The Prep has classes before school including architecture, band, Christian service and high school courses for eighth-grade students.

After school activities include sports, clubs and a leadership program and a volleyball clinic for junior high school students.

The school has three state-of-the-art science labs, two technology labs, SMART board technology and a Bring Your Own Device Program for students.

The Library Media and Fine Arts Center houses a technology lab, a contemporary band room, an art studio, weight training room and a dance studio.

International Exchange and Travel

The International Exchange Program with St. Edmund Girls’ School and Wyvern College in Salisbury, England, and St. Aidan’s Anglican Girls’ School in Brisbane, Australia, as well as the International Travel Study Program, encourage students to experience a new culture and foster new friendships.

In addition to a complete varsity athletic program, the Prep has added, Crew, a competitive rowing team. The school offers over 50 clubs and activities including art, technology, STEM robotics, the Euro Challenge, the investment in stocks club, dramatic/musical performances, and, award winning, Literary Magazine and Yearbook.

New This Year

This year there have many exciting expansions and additions at the Prep. The award winning robotics team has expanded to a competitive FTC team and has been integrated into the science department.

St. Edmund Prep’s STEM program has expanded and has become STEAM to include the Arts. The music department has added an Introduction to Strings Class, which includes the violin, viola, cello and double bass.

St. Edmund Prep is in the process of applying to be a candidate school for the International Baccalaureate Middle Years Programme. Also, bus service will be available starting September 2016 in the Howard Beach, Broad Channel, and the Rockaways to the gate of Breezy Point areas.
